The Kioskwatch daemon pings each Fernvale kiosk every 30 seconds and force-restarts the shell app after three missed heartbeats. If you're on call and need to silence a flapping unit, hit the /mute endpoint on the watchdog API with the kiosk ID and a duration. Requests authenticate against the internal ops gateway using a static credential. The on-call key is provided below.

gateway credential: zpat3_obn

## Configuration

Feedlark validates podcast RSS against strict and lenient profiles. Set `VALIDATOR_PROFILE=strict` for CI, `lenient` for ad-hoc checks. `MAX_FEED_SIZE_MB=25` by default. Cache results with `CACHE_TTL=900`. All settings live in `.env` at repo root. The upstream directory API requires auth, so the env file's next line sets that key.

secret setting of tajof-bahif: COURIER_KEY3=65d

Finance Review Summary — Annual Billing

Prepared for the board of Tellwright Media. The shift of Pagefern subscriptions to annual billing completed last quarter. Upfront collections improved cash reserves materially; deferred revenue balances grew as expected. Churn among migrated accounts is below forecast. Refund requests were minor and handled within policy. Auditors have reviewed the recognition treatment without objection. The billing change also sets up the plan described below.

confidential, hadup-bafog: The finance team signed off on a budget of $401.2 million for Project Pelax.